Itinerary Details
Starting the day bright and early, the Mekong Delta Group Tour kicks off with a 7:30 AM pickup from District 1 in Ho Chi Minh City.
Travelers then enjoy a scenic two-hour drive to Cai Be, followed by a delightful one-hour boat cruise on the Tien River.
The itinerary includes:
-
Visiting ancient houses and local family businesses
-
Tasting coconut fudge and crispy rice popcorn
-
Savoring a traditional lunch in a lush garden
-
Biking through beautiful orchards
-
Meeting friendly local islanders
Finally, participants return via boat to Cai Be and take a bus back to Ho Chi Minh City, concluding a memorable journey.

Frequently Asked Questions
What Is the Best Time to Visit the Mekong Delta?
The best time to visit the Mekong Delta is during the dry season, from December to April. Travelers enjoy pleasant weather, vibrant festivals, and abundant fresh fruits, enhancing their experience of the region’s rich culture and beauty.

Is It Safe to Swim in the Mekong River?
Swimming in the Mekong River isn’t recommended due to strong currents and potential waterborne diseases. Visitors should prioritize safety, opting for supervised activities instead, ensuring a memorable experience without unnecessary risks to health.
